Personal Evangelism. Mass evangelism occurs among large numbers of people, but personal evangelism involves sharing the Gospel with one person or a small group of people. When Christians intentionally go out to evangelize, they should go in pairs (see Luke 10:1). Two men may go together. Two women may go together.
